Comprehensive sex education is critical for empowering youth and equipping them with the knowledge and skills to make informed decisions about their sexual health. It provides a safe and supportive environment sex education programs where young people can learn about physical development, relationships, consent, contraception, sexually transmitted infections (STIs), and responsible sexual practices. By providing accurate information and fostering open communication, comprehensive sex education empowers youth to navigate their sexuality in a confident and responsible manner.
It is crucial to remember that abstinence-only education is not only ineffective but can also be harmful. Research has consistently shown that comprehensive sex education programs lead to lower rates of unintended pregnancies, STIs, and sexual risk-taking behavior. Furthermore, these programs can help create a culture of respect, justice and open dialogue around sexuality.
